    The National Human Genome Research Institute (NHGRI) is an institute of the National Institutes of Health, located in Bethesda, Maryland.. NHGRI began as the Office of Human Genome Research in The Office of the Director in 1988.

    In 1989, as part of the launch of the Human Genome Project, the National Center for Human Genome Research (now known as The National Human Genome Research Institute) was founded in Bethesda. [11] This made Bethesda the national hub for genetic research as genetic researchers from around the country came to help sequence the human genome. [12]
